runtime: reset spinning in mspinning if work was ready()ed

This fixes a bug where the runtime ready()s a goroutine while setting
up a new M that's initially marked as spinning, causing the scheduler
to later panic when it finds work in the run queue of a P associated
with a spinning M. Specifically, the sequence of events that can lead
to this is:

1) sysmon calls handoffp to hand off a P stolen from a syscall.

2) handoffp sees no pending work on the P, so it calls startm with
   spinning set.

3) startm calls newm, which in turn calls allocm to allocate a new M.

4) allocm "borrows" the P we're handing off in order to do allocation
   and performs this allocation.

5) This allocation may assist the garbage collector, and this assist
   may detect the end of concurrent mark and ready() the main GC
   goroutine to signal this.

6) This ready()ing puts the GC goroutine on the run queue of the
   borrowed P.

7) newm starts the OS thread, which runs mstart and subsequently
   mstart1, which marks the M spinning because startm was called with
   spinning set.

8) mstart1 enters the scheduler, which panics because there's work on
   the run queue, but the M is marked spinning.

To fix this, before marking the M spinning in step 7, add a check to
see if work was been added to the P's run queue. If this is the case,
undo the spinning instead.

Fixes #10573.
